Pruba del sistema

Solo disponible en BuenasTareas
  • Páginas : 7 (1520 palabras )
  • Descarga(s) : 0
  • Publicado : 30 de octubre de 2011
Leer documento completo
Vista previa del texto
Introducción:

En la fase de implantación, las especificaciones del diseño del sistema sirven como base para la construcción del nuevo sistema. En este punto, los programadores y los analistas de sistemas asumen diferentes responsabilidades. El analista debe proveer especificaciones claras y correctas al programador. El programador codifica, prueba y documenta los módulos de programas,mientras que el analista de sistema planifica la integración de los programas y asegura que trabajen unidos para satisfacer las necesidades de la organización.

Un nuevo sistema requiere planificación, construcción y prueba. Los programas y módulos deben ser diseñados, codificados, probados y documentados. Cuando se planifica el sistema, muchas veces se usa un estilo dearriba-hacia-abajo (top-down), que procede de un diseño general a una estructura detallada siguiendo unos pasos lógicos. En el estilo top-down, el analista de sistemas define los objetivos generales, y luego los descompone en subsistemas y módulos en un proceso llamado “partitioning”. Este estilo también se conoce como diseño modular. Un módulo es un conjunto de instrucciones de programas que se pueden ejecutarcomo un grupo. Asignando módulos a diferentes programadores se agiliza el desarrollo del programa.

En este trabajo hablaremos de lo que es la preparación de la puesta en marcha para así dar a conocer las distintas pruebas que se deben de llevar a cabo para una correcta implantación del sistema. Así mismo hablaremos de la capacitación del usuario que es sumamente importante durante el usode esta nueva plataforma pues el será el que verdadero actor y para el cual se realizo tan arduo y especifico trabajo y del mismo modo se tendrá que familiarizar con el nuevo sistema que vaya a utilizar.

Así mismo tomamos en cuenta las diferentes estrategias para la conversión o depuración del sistema, haciendo un enfoque en las etapas y los medios utilizados al desarrollar dichasestrategias.

4.1 Preparación de la puesta en marcha

4.1.1. Prueba del sistema

El ingeniero del software debe saber anticiparse a posibles problemas con la interfaz y diseñar rutas de manejo de errores que prueben toda la información proveniente de los elementos del sistema de igual manera debe saber aplicar una serie de pruebas que simulen datos incorrectos u otros posibles errores de lainterfaz del software así mismo debe registrar los resultados de las pruebas como “evidencia” en el caso de que se le culpe y debe de participar en la planeación y diseño de pruebas del sistema para asegurar que el software se ha probado adecuadamente.

En realidad, la prueba del sistema abarca una serie de pruebas diferentes cuyo propósito principal es ejercitar profundamente el sistema de cómputo.Aunque cada prueba tiene un diferente propósito todas trabajan para verificar que se hayan integrado adecuadamente todos los elementos del sistema y que realizan las funciones apropiadas a continuación expondremos cada una de las distintas pruebas del sistema.

4.1.1.1. Prueba de recuperación.

La prueba de recuperación es una prueba de sistema que obliga al software a fallar de variasmaneras y a verificar que la recuperación se realiza apropiadamente. Si la recuperación es automática de modo que la realiza el mismo sistema debe evaluarse que sea correcta la re inicialización, los mecanismos de respaldo del sistema, la recuperación de datos y el nuevo arranque. Si la recuperación requiere de la intervención humana, se debe evaluar el tiempo medio de reparación (TMR) para determinarsi se encuentra dentro de los límites aceptables.

4.1.1.2. Prueba de seguridad.

La prueba de seguridad comprueba que los mecanismos de protección integrados en el sistema, realmente lo protejan de todas las interrupciones, amenazas e intrusos inapropiados. El sistema debe probarse para asegurar que es invulnerable a los ataques frontales, pero también a los perpetrados por los...
tracking img